North Sonar DW900 Overview
Key Specifications Snapshot
-
Surface Area: 900 cm²

-
Discipline Focus: Downwind foiling
-
Construction: Pre-preg carbon composite
-
Design Philosophy: High-efficiency glide
-
Rider Level: Intermediate to advanced
Each element works together to support distance, rhythm, and momentum, which are essential for successful downwind sessions.North Sonar DW900

Advanced Tuning Strategies for the DW900
Mast Position and Track Adjustment
Board track placement influences pitch sensitivity and stability. With the DW900, subtle mast movements deliver meaningful changes.
By shifting the mast slightly forward:
-
Early lift improves
-
Front-foot pressure reduces
-
Takeoffs feel calmer
Conversely, moving the mast rearward:
-
Enhances high-speed control
-
Improves carving precision
-
Increases directional stability
Therefore, riders achieve fine control without complexity.

Fuselage Length Selection
Fuselage length influences turning radius and tracking. The DW900 adapts well across Sonar fuselage options.
Shorter fuselages deliver:
-
Increased maneuverability
-
Quicker response
-
Tighter turning arcs
Longer fuselages offer:
-
Enhanced stability
-
Smoother pitch behavior
-
Improved confidence in chop
As progression continues, riders adjust setup rather than replacing equipment.
